On 7/1/20 3:56 PM, Alex Bennée wrote:
> If we want to continue to split build and check phase it seems like a
> good idea to allow building of the tests during our multi-threaded
> build phase.
> 
> Signed-off-by: Alex Bennée <alex.bennee@linaro.org>
> Cc: Daniel P. Berrangé <berrange@redhat.com>
> ---
>  .gitlab-ci.yml         |  5 ++++-
>  tests/Makefile.include | 17 +++++++++++++----
>  2 files changed, 17 insertions(+), 5 deletions(-)
